Job Description

Do you want to help develop attractive, safe, and sustainable urban environments and natural areas in Gothenburg? The Environmental Unit at the Urban Environment Administration supports the administration's operations with environmental issues and works to ensure that operations are conducted in accordance with environmental legislation and the city's environmental and climate goals. We work with environmental support within administration, operation and maintenance, investment and reinvestment projects, as well as construction and functional assignments. We are now looking for an engaged Environmental Officer for a fixed-term position who wants to become part of our team.

The Role of Environmental Officer

As an Environmental Officer, you have an important advisory and coordinating role where you work closely with project managers, operations, and other relevant functions. You provide support in environmental issues throughout the different stages of projects and ensure that legal requirements and environmental requirements are followed. The role involves varied work with both operational and advisory tasks.

Your main responsibilities:

  • Provide environmental support to the administration's operations within operation and maintenance, investment and reinvestment projects, as well as construction and functional assignments.
  • Review and, if necessary, prepare environmental investigations, environmental plans, notification and permit documents, and other environmental-related documents.
  • Support project managers and operations in matters concerning environmental legislation and authority requirements.
  • Collaborate with supervisory authorities and participate in, for example, environmental kick-off meetings and environmental audits.
  • Contribute to developing the administration's environmental work and ensure that the city's environmental and climate goals are considered in operations.
